  • Abstract
    The problem considered is the determination of the azimuth and distance of unknown sources using measurements of time delays of an arbitrary configuration of sensors whose coordinates are unknown. It is shown that in a d -dimensional space this problem has a unique solution except for some unitary transforms. One can obtain the relative coordinates of the sources as well as those of the sensors.
